THE BULAIR ENGAGEMENT.
FRESH PROPOSAL TO THE
POWERS.
HEAVY BOMBARDMENT AT
ADRIANOPLE.
(Received Feb. 14, 0;55 a.m.) Constantinople, Feb. 13. Official circles declare that the Bulgaran version of the Bulair engagement is exaggerated, and that the Turkish losses did not. exceed eight hundred. Tho Bulgarians did not gain an inch. The Turks are now fortifying their positions at Bulair.
Shevket Torgut Pasha, in an internew, said he did,not accept office with the sole object of continuing the war, but in order to conclude peace. Ho had replied to the Powers' note with a proposal on which peace negotiations may be continued. Ai^eavy bombardment of Adrianople is proceeding. Bulgarian aeroplanes dropped bombs. Severe fighting is reported at Gallipoli.
